In a recent episode of The MacRumors Show, hosts explored the intriguing speculation surrounding Apple's MacBook lineup, particularly the potential phasing out of the MacBook Pro in favor of a new model dubbed the "MacBook Ultra." As Apple continues to innovate and adapt to consumer demands, this transition might signal a pivotal moment in the company's approach to portable computing.
What We Know About the MacBook Ultra
The rumored MacBook Ultra is expected to bridge the gap between power and portability, fundamentally rethinking how Apple designs its laptops for professional use. This new model is speculated to surpass the current MacBook Pro's capabilities, integrating advanced features that enhance user experience.
- Performance: The MacBook Ultra is rumored to leverage Apple’s next-generation silicon, promising faster processing speeds and better graphical performance, thus catering to creative professionals and power users.
- Design: A sleeker, more lightweight build could set the MacBook Ultra apart from its predecessors, aligning with contemporary trends for mobile devices.
- Display Technology: Enhanced display options may introduce higher refresh rates, improved color accuracy, and potentially even Mini-LED technology for a richer viewing experience.
- Battery and Efficiency: With advancements in silicon technology, the MacBook Ultra is anticipated to offer significant improvements in battery life and energy efficiency, making it suitable for extended use without compromising performance.
